Output ddbd6bad602c4741829a3f81828d2e674f79b2a4123ee262ab8b22e5b4d53d73:3

value
6625040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 379061dd72b94aaa0eb4887786e16e9685952530 OP_EQUAL
address
36kp3x92X6FpiTNtEBZ3V2qL5LC75tfruC
transaction
ddbd6bad602c4741829a3f81828d2e674f79b2a4123ee262ab8b22e5b4d53d73
spent
true